About Verb Ballets

Founded in 1987 and one of Northeast Ohio’s oldest and most respected dance companies, Verb Ballets has gained a reputation for artistic excellence and exemplary community engagement. Under the leadership of Dr. Margaret Carlson, former principal dancer for Cleveland Ballet, and Richard Dickinson, MFA, former Ohio Ballet dancer, the company is committed to the creation and mounting of dance works of the highest caliber. The company strives to act as a catalyst to promote learning, nurture wellness, and encourage dialogue about the dance art form. As a contemporary ballet company, the dancers combine classical ballet training with strong artistry. Internationally acclaimed, the company has toured Cuba and Taiwan. Additional information can be found at www.verbballets.org.

 

Verb Ballets is committed to diversity and inclusion and pledge to make the work of anti-racism and equity an on-going commitment.

Position Overview  

Verb Ballets seeks an organized and passionate individual to join its administrative team in the position of Company Administrative Manager. The Company Administrative Manager oversees every aspect of the internal, front office workings of the company, including master calendar for the organization, vendor management, development of internal reporting, and physical and digital record management. The Company Administrative Manager will be an invaluable team member, working intimately with the Producing Artistic Director and collaborating with the entire administrative team, the Board of Directors, and artistic staff. They will present a polished, capable, enthusiastic, and informed point of entry for donors, attendees, funders, presenters, collaborators, and supporters. The ideal candidate has experience managing a productive work environment within a high-paced organization. With knowledge and experience in Microsoft software (Excel, Outlook, etc.) and Database system such as Donortools.  A multi-tasker, able to prioritize multiple projects and deadlines while being productive. Past experience in the dance or theater field desired. Bachelor’s degree is preferred but not required.

Job Responsibilities 

Administration 

  • Manage every administrative aspect of front office.
  • Working with each member of the administrative and artistic teams, devise and manage master calendars and scheduling across the organization for all activities.
  • With Producing Artistic Director, schedule and communicate Board monthly meetings and committee meetings (live and virtual); gather and store all meeting minutes.
  • Manage company supplies, equipment and technology.
  • Serve as a key contact for all vendors including, but not limited to, printing, mailings, insurance, utilities, and copier/equipment.
  • Assist Producing Artistic Director in proper contract management and retention.
  • Create processes and lead the organization in physical and digital record management.
  • Own data collection and reporting for all performances, special projects, and school programs.
  • In conjunction with the artistic team, manage the flow of information for the securing of music rights.

Development 

  • Oversee timely and accurate processing and acknowledgement of all gifts within DonorTools.
  • Maintain donor records including invoices, pledge reminders, and monthly billing for annual donors. Oversee matching gifts program.
  • Maintain donor records and correspondents for the endowment fund.
  • Assist with monthly income reconciliation with the Finance.
  • Maintain donor recognition listings for print and publication.
  • Assist with maintaining donor benefits and recognition.
  • Perform wealth analysis to identify major donor prospects.
  • Contribute new ideas and/or initiatives related to all fundraising campaigns and events.

Marketing 

  • In collaboration with marketing, be a main source of information and updates for patrons and supporters for all fundraising events and performances.
  • Working with the marketing team, devise and manage retention of all visual assets (photos, videos, reviews, and programs).
  • Working with the artistic, marketing, and outreach teams, manage the creation of all programs.
  • Oversee coordination and proofing of marketing communications.
  • Provide administrative support as needed for special projects, performances, box office and special events.
  • Provide customer service support for ticketing purchases, box office, and records.

Additional Salary Information:  

This is a 30 hour per week part-time salaried position. Benefits include workers compensation, unemployment, flexible in office schedule, some work from home, one week paid vacation, paid professional development leave, and paid medical leave. Pay rate $17-20/hour depending on experience.
